What is an appropriate response to someone saying "merci" in French?
Last Updated: 30.06.2025 00:42

We say “Il n’y a pas de quoi" (Don’t mention it) in casual responses.
We say “Pas de problème” (No problem) in casual responses.
We say “Je vous en prie" (You’re welcome) in formal responses

We say "De rien" (It’s nothing) in casual responses.
We say "Avec plaisir" (With pleasure) in formal responses
